History and development:
Internet poker surfaced when you look at the belated 1990s as a result of advancements in technology as well as the net. The first on-line poker room, globe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ate community. However, it was in the first 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ential growth, mainly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Popularity and Accessibility:
One of the most significant known reasons for the enormous interest in internet poker is its availability. People can log on to their most favorite online poker systems whenever you want, from anywhere, using their computer systems or mobile devices. This convenience has actually attracted a diverse player base, ranging from recreational players to specialists, contributing to the quick development of internet poker.

Challenges and Regulation:
While the internet poker business flourishes, it faces difficulties by means of legislation and security issues. Governments global have actually implemented different levels of regulation to safeguard players and give a wide berth to deceptive tasks. Additionally, online poker platforms require powerful security actions to safeguard players' individual and financial information, guaranteeing a secure playing environment.

Financial and Social Influence:
The growth of on-line poker has received a substantial economic influence globally. Online poker platforms produce significant income through rake costs, competition entry costs, and marketing and advertising. This revenue has actually led to work creation and investments in the video gaming industry. Moreover, on-line poker has actually added to a rise in tax income for governing bodies in which it is regulated, supporting community services.

From a personal viewpoint, online poker features fostered a worldwide poker neighborhood, bridging geographic barriers. Players from diverse backgrounds and areas can communicate and contend, fostering a feeling of camaraderie. Internet poker has additionally played a vital role in promoting the video game's appeal and attracting new people, causing the growth of poker industry as a whole.
